This episode is less about specific e-commerce tactics and more about developing the personal resilience and mental toughness required to succeed as an entrepreneur. Jon Gordon shares four principles for cultivating grit, which can help e-commerce operators navigate challenges, stay motivated, and ultimately achieve their business goals. This episode is valuable for its focus on the foundational mindset necessary for sustained success in the demanding world of e-commerce.
Key takeaways
Embrace a "no-excuses" mindset and take full ownership of your entrepreneurial journey, understanding that challenges are inevitable and growth opportunities.
Cultivate unwavering optimism and belief in a positive future for your business, as this fuels perseverance through setbacks.
Focus on a compelling vision for your e-commerce brand that transcends short-term gains, providing a stronger "why" to drive consistent effort.
Develop mental toughness by consistently pushing through discomfort and adversity, building resilience essential for long-term entrepreneurial success.
